Output bd4580e7abef94f161801197b85e23e280c0dfb62003f259d73483f58333f35d:0

value
1319026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15bdde16fc79183da47812b46da95e1ba31f1561 OP_EQUAL
address
33fyZoMY8MbTYNVdvUf2jC5LY7HZyDvULd
transaction
bd4580e7abef94f161801197b85e23e280c0dfb62003f259d73483f58333f35d
confirmations
308029
spent
true